Live Password Hashing
The `bcrypt_hash` tool lets Cursor generate valid hashed passwords directly into your seed files and test suites. You highlight a mock user object, and the agent replaces the plaintext password with a computationally expensive hash. Developers waste hours writing temporary scripts just to generate test credentials. This MCP Server handles the cryptography inline, letting you specify exact salt rounds while you stay focused on building the actual authentication flow.
Inline Credential Testing
Calling the `bcrypt_verify` tool allows your AI client to test login logic against real database dumps without leaving the editor. You paste a hash from your database, type the expected password, and the agent confirms the match. Debugging failed logins usually requires console logs and manual database queries. Now, Cursor can run the exact verification math in the background and tell you if the stored hash actually corresponds to your test input.
Frictionless MCP Server Setup
The `bcrypt_hash` and `bcrypt_verify` tools use pure JavaScript, meaning Cursor connects without triggering native C++ compilation warnings. Your agent starts hashing immediately after you update the project configuration. Add the endpoint to your .cursor/mcp.json file. Once Agent mode is active, the editor understands the exact schema required to pass strings and salt values into the cryptographic functions.
Set up Bcrypt Hash Engine MCP in Cursor
Prerequisites
- Cursor installed (macOS, Windows, or Linux)
- Active Vinkius subscription with a valid endpoint token
- 1
Open MCP Settings
Go to Cursor Settings → MCP or open the Command Palette (
Cmd+Shift+P/Ctrl+Shift+P) and search for "MCP: Add Server". - 2
Add the Bcrypt Hash Engine MCP
Cursor will create or open
.cursor/mcp.jsonin your project root. Paste the JSON snippet on the right. Replace[YOUR_TOKEN_HERE]with your endpoint token from cloud.vinkius.com. - 3
Enable Agent mode
Open Composer (
Cmd+I/Ctrl+I) and switch to Agent mode using the dropdown at the top. MCP tools are only available in Agent mode. - 4
Verify the connection
Ask Cursor something like "List my recent Bcrypt Hash Engine transactions." If the MCP tools are loaded correctly, Cursor will call the Bcrypt Hash Engine tools automatically. You can also check Settings → MCP for a green status indicator.
